Summary
The Center for Medical Ethics and Health Policy at Baylor College of Medicine is seeking a part-time Clinical Research Associate for a non-laboratory research position. The individual hired will be responsible for providing research support on a research project related to bioethics and health policy.
This is a part-time position with no benefits, offering a flexible work schedule between the hours of Monday through Friday, 8:00 AM to 5:00 PM.
Job Duties
Conduct legal research related to medical practice and licensing laws, as well as related policies
Draft summaries of legal analyses for internal documentation and publication
Support empirical research processes, including conducting relevant literature searches and contributing to ethical analysis and interpretation of findings
Attend relevant project meetings
Perform other job-related duties as assigned.
Minimum Qualifications
Bachelor's degree.
Two years of relevant experience.
Preferred Qualifications
Degree in bioethics, humanities, public health, social sciences, or related field. Master's degree can be accepted in lieu of experience requirement.
Currently enrolled in a law program as a second-year (2L), third-year (3L), or Master of Laws (LL.M.) student.
Legal Research experience strongly preferred.
Ability to display a professional, positive attitude with strong interpersonal and communication skills is required, and must be able to work independently and collaboratively to meet deadlines.
Team-oriented, collaborative mindset with an interest in creating value in any situation through insightful questions and suggestions.
Demonstrate a high degree of flexibility in accepting work assignments, with the ability to effectively prioritize tasks, understand processes, and resolve issues.
